Let's live … WebDec, 31, 2024 — PRIMEWAY FEDERAL CREDIT UNION is a federal credit union headquartered in HOUSTON, TX with 8 branch locations and about $726.96 million in total assets. Opened 86 years ago in 1937, PRIMEWAY FEDERAL CREDIT UNION has about 49,734 members and employs 132 full and part-time employees offering various banking …
